自动驾驶编程课怎么上课

时间:2025-01-26 23:27:04 网络游戏

自动驾驶编程课通常采用以下几种方式进行上课:

理论讲解

教师通过课件、视频等多媒体手段,向学生介绍自动驾驶的基本概念、编程基础、传感器技术、路径规划和导航、机器学习和人工智能等理论知识。

实践操作

学生在搭建好小车后,通过实际操作和编程,实现小车的运行(前进、后退、停止)、避让障碍物、自动跟车等功能。课程强调通过实际操作来巩固理论知识,培养学生的动手能力和逻辑思维。

模拟实验

利用模拟软件或小型自动驾驶车辆进行实验,让学生在虚拟环境中体验自动驾驶技术,加深对所学知识的理解和应用。

项目实战

在课程后期,学生将参与实际项目,如开发自动驾驶控制算法、车辆建模、系统辨识等,通过实战项目来提升学生的综合能力和解决问题的能力。

在线学习

部分课程采用线上直播训练营的形式,学生可以通过直播上课,增强上课质量,提高沟通效率。此外,还提供录制的视频课程和班级群讨论,方便学生随时学习和交流。

分阶段学习

课程通常分为多个阶段,每个阶段都有明确的学习目标和内容,学生可以根据自己的学习节奏进行分阶段学习。

建议

理论与实践相结合:自动驾驶编程课应注重理论与实践相结合,通过实际操作和项目实战,让学生在动手过程中理解和掌握自动驾驶技术。

多样化教学手段:利用多媒体、模拟软件、实际项目等多种教学手段,激发学生的学习兴趣,提高教学效果。

分阶段学习:根据学生的实际情况,设计分阶段的学习计划,让学生能够逐步掌握自动驾驶编程的知识和技能。

通过以上方式,学生可以系统地学习自动驾驶编程知识,并具备实际应用和开发的能力。